Overview
- The Vancouver Whitecaps will face Valour FC on Tuesday in the first leg of the Canadian Championship quarterfinals in Winnipeg.
- Defending champions Vancouver are pursuing their fourth straight title and enter the match unbeaten in their last 12 games across all competitions.
- Valour FC advanced to the quarterfinals with a 1-0 win over TSS Rovers and recently secured their first league victory of the season, defeating York United 2-1.
- Whitecaps head coach Jesper Sorensen emphasized the importance of regaining form after consecutive MLS draws, calling the match a serious test for the team.
- Valour head coach Phillip Dos Santos, a former Whitecaps assistant, stressed his team’s need to focus on their own strengths and approach the game with confidence.
